Wolff: We're not the favourites for Singapore
Toto Wolff has refused to label Mercedes the favaourites to win the Singapore Grand Prix, despite their overwhelming dominance throughout the season. During last year's edition of the Singapore Grand Prix, the race was contested between Red Bull and Ferrari, with Mercedes not even contention. Wolff claimed that Mercedes are positive the issue they suffered last year won’t happen again, but the Austrian is expecting a tough weekend. 'After a strong showing in Italy, we go to Singapore with a big challenge ahead of us,' said the 44-year-old. 'No team has ever scored a 1-2 finish there – and with good reason.
